The property is definitely different then most. The site itself is super spacious, and has great tree coverage from some ancient oaks. the site can hold up to an extra 5 tents if neened. There is solar power to the tee pee with a 750w solar inverter connected to two deep cycle batteries. Now to get to the site you have to go through the main busy part of the property (we literally have planes, trains and automobiles and more). But once you get to the site you feel the nature. Also right next to the property about 100 yd from where the property starts there is an entrance to a boat ramp (which has a 2 mi canal that goes to lake Apopka where you can launch a canoe or kayak, or do some fishing), also a 2.6 mi nature trail, and about 100 yd as well there is a 25 mile trail that you can bike, walk or horseback ride. That trail is a part of the Apopka wildlife drive which also starts not far from the property. It's a free nature drive on Fridays, Saturdays, and Sundays plus holidays. We are around 15 to 20 minutes from a few different springs such as wekiva springs, wekiva Island, Rock springs and Kings landing. We are about 45 minutes from SeaWorld, aquatica, volcano Bay, universal studios and more.

Welcome to Tyde Water Manor, As full time RV travelers for 5 years, we wanted to give back to the RV community. Passing through the area and need a place to stay or park? Going on a cruise and need a place to park your RV but not at the port parking? Park your RV and have it plugged in to stay cool and keep your fridge on so your food doesn’t go bad. We have one pedestal with 30 amp and water (No Sewer, Self contain your black and grey water) We have one back in site on gravel by a large Bird of Paradise. We are several minutes off Interstate 95 if traveling North or South and need a rest. If you’re looking to stay a few days there is plenty to do and see in the area. We are approximately 12 miles to Port Canaveral (Cruise Ships, restaurants, beaches). Close to Kennedy Space Center. Close the Cocoa Village where there are plenty of restaurants and bars as well as some neat shops. Plenty of areas to swim and fish are near by as well. Jetty Park, Cocoa Beach also about 30 minutes away. If your lucky enough to see a launch from the driveway, its a real treat. Or you can drive over to the edge of the Banana and Indian Rivers and park along the road. PLEASE NOTE: We live on a one way street with no turn around, so its best to pull down the street and turn wide into the driveway and open the gate (If we have not opened it for you). Pull all the way to the end of the driveway (or up to our Montana) and back to the west where the site is located. This will put the utility side of your RV right up with the pedestal. This will put your camp side facing the house. Then when you leave just swing out the driveway and east down the street (Ideal for motorhomes and small to medium trailers)

The Roots ReTREEt is situated on 4.5 acres tucked away in Old Florida of Volusia County. The name comes from the roots that stretch throughout the property with the TREEs providing a sanctuary for all who come to rest. Our little piece of paradise has so much serenity with a fully wooded landscape while its only miles from fun things to do: surfing, biking, hiking, boating, fishing, paddling, swimming and more! If you're lucky enough to experience the wildlife that shows up regularly, you could have the pleasure of seeing wild animals like: turkeys, deer, pigs, armadillos, hawks, dragonflies, butterflies, turtles and many others. We're proud of our oasis and thrilled to share it with folks that appreciate protected land as much as we do. The land is part of the resource corridor, which is protected wetlands and it is environmentally sensitive and ecologically significant. This means that it is an ecosystem that supports the wildlife and cannot be touched or manipulated in any way. Lucy's place is our community space for you and your family's use. It has lots of seating, plenty of places to relax, a grill and outdoor sink for cooking, and a gas fireplace to enjoy the scenery at night. A hot tub awaits you, which is open to the stars and great after a day of lounging or fun out and about. We are close to everything but far enough for you to relax after a fun day of exploring. Daytona Speedway is a 30 min. drive. You can be on the beach in 20 min. or putting your boat/jet skis in the river in 15 min.
